Often, on the internet, it is difficult to avoid getting feedback from the sellers of the actual products themselves. This is, for the most part, what you will find when you do a search for a travel insurance review.
The guys purporting to ‘review’ various products obviously have an interest in you purchasing something, unlike your neighbors and your cousins. That is unless they are in insurance. So, bias can effect travel insurance review or any review for that matter.
This is important for ANY review site – Not only a Travel Insurance Review
Do your research and you can easily determine which websites are platforms for selling policies and which are generally there to provide the public with information. Before I buy anything I read as many real customer reviews as I can. The more I read, the better feel I can get for the product and for the website. Sitting on the couch in front of your computer all night reading reviews might sound easier than calling up your neighbors and your cousins, but it is actually a little more challenging. You see a proper travel insurance review takes a little time, kind of like being a detective.
It is hard for me to suppress my skepticism as I read, as to how many of those customer reviews are fake. But my instincts are good, and it does not take a genius to figure out that too many excellent reviews for any kind of insurance is a high improbability.
In the end a Travel Insurance review provided by real customers is important information to help determine whether a policy is worth your money.
